How much do document editor j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for document editor in Ohio is $30.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.34 and $37.69 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a document editor do?

A document editor reviews, revises, and improves written content to ensure clarity, accuracy, and consistency. They use editing tools and often have skills in grammar, style, and formatting to produce polished documents for publication or internal use.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Document Editor position, and why are they important?

To succeed as a Document Editor, you need strong grammar, punctuation, and attention to detail, typically supported by a degree in English, journalism, or a related field. Familiarity with word processing and document management software such as Microsoft Word, Google Docs, and track-changes features is highly valued. Excellent communication, time management, and the ability to provide and receive constructive feedback are standout soft skills in this position. These competencies ensure documents are polished, accurate, and completed efficiently, contributing to professional standards and effective communication.

What are some common challenges faced by Document Editors, and how can they be managed?

Document Editors often work under tight deadlines and must handle multiple projects simultaneously, which requires excellent organizational skills. One common challenge is ensuring consistency in tone, style, and formatting across lengthy or technical documents, especially when collaborating with multiple authors. Staying updated on language trends and industry-specific terminology can also demand ongoing learning. To manage these challenges, many editors rely on style guides, checklists, and effective communication with writing teams to clarify expectations and maintain quality. Embracing feedback and continuously honing your editorial skills can help you succeed and advance in this dynamic field.

Technical Editor
The Opportunity:
Edit and review modeling and simulation (M&S) technical documentation, user manuals, test plans and reports, and technical briefings. Apply advanced consulting skills and technical expertise, including industry knowledge of government M&S documentation. Work with direction on tasking and timelines, but without oversight while assisting and mentoring team members through the documentation editing and review process.
You Have:
  • Experience using Microsoft Word, PowerPoint, and Adobe Acrobat
  • Ability to edit content from other contributors to ensure consistent voice, compelling and compliant messaging, and lack of spelling, typographical, and grammatical errors
  • Ability to travel up to 10% of the time
  • Secret clearance
  • Bachelor's degree and 3+ years of experience writing, proofreading, and editing compelling technical documentation such as reports, letters, and briefing materials, or Master's degree and 1+ years of experience writing, proofreading, and editing compelling technical documentation such as reports, letters, and briefing materials

Nice If You Have:
  • Experience using LaTeX Editor
  • Experience using and modifying styles, cross references, bibliography standardization, and Tables of Content
  • Experience working with technical and functional delivery teams on technical documentation
  • Knowledge of radio frequency (RF) systems
  • Ability to manage a varied workload and balance numerous priorities while meeting tight deadlines
  • Possession of excellent verbal and written communication skills
  • Top Secret clearance
  • Bachelor's degree in English, Literature, Communications, Engineering, or a Science field
  • Completion of Society for Technical Communication (STC) Courses

Booz Allen Hamilton is a leading provider of management and technology consulting services to the US government in defense, intelligence, and civil markets. Headquartered in McLean, Virginia, the firm also serves major corporations, institutions, and not-for-profit organizations. Founded in 1914 by Edwin G. Booz, the company has a long-standing tradition of helping clients achieve success by delivering a wide range of consulting services that include strategic planning, human capital and learning, communication, systems development, and others. The company's mission is to empower people to change the world, and it has a reputation for maintaining the highest standards of integrity and-excellence.
